										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Following a long period of six years, Oscar-winning actress Julianne Moore and her husband, film director Bart Freundlich, have secured a buyer for their quaint cottage home in Montauk, New York.</p>

<p>In 2007, Moore and Freundlich purchased their picturesque Montauk home for $1.05 million. However, in 2015, the couple reportedly found an inebriated stranger asleep on their couch and quickly vacated the premises. The couple soon after purchased a more protected and gated mansion in town and their former cottage was listed on the market at an asking price of $3.5 million. After a year, the home was taken off the market before being relisted in the fall of 2020. As the pandemic spurred a real estate rush in the Hamptons, Moore and Freundlich finally secured a buyer for their cottage home at a price of $2.85 million.</p>
<p>The humble 1,000 square foot Montauk abode spans a half-acre of land and overlooks Fort Pond. With three bedrooms and 1.5 bathrooms, the charming home highlights a farmhouse aesthetic with antique barn-wood floors and a wood-burning fireplace. The cozy living area includes a painted brick fireplace and built-in shelves. The eat-in kitchen features butcher block counters, open shelving, and a wall of windows offering a scenic view of the bordering nature preserve. The three bedrooms offer versatile space as they can be converted into guest beds or an office. The full bathroom includes a claw-foot tub, separate shower, and checkerboard flooring. Stepping outside, the outdoor space offers dining and lounging areas perfect for summer. Over the years, Moore and Freundlich have renovated the property to include a saltwater pool and pool house. The picturesque home rests near the ocean beach and village where paddle boarding, swimming, and sailing activities are available straight from the backyard.</p>

<p><strong>Locally Grown</strong></p>
<p><a href="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/118.jpg"><img loading="lazy" class="alignnone size-full wp-image-3716341" src="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/118.jpg" alt="1" width="800" height="533" srcset="https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/118.jpg 800w, https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/118-300x200.jpg 300w" sizes="(max-width: 800px) 100vw, 800px" /></a></p>
<p>For most buyers, especially those with multiple homes, the Hamptons can be an exciting venture. Certain people may be looking to use their real estate lawyer that they use for most projects. While having someone you know and trust on your side is always helpful, its important to reach out to someone who knows the legal dealings of the Hamptons first hand. Throughout the different towns and neighborhoods, the building codes, property line restrictions, and various ordinances vary a great deal, and can be tricky for a non-native Hamptonite to know how to handle the process.</p>

<p><strong>Talk Of The Town(s)</strong></p>
<p><a href="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/Montauk-Lighthouse.jpg"><img loading="lazy" class="alignnone size-full wp-image-3716344" src="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/Montauk-Lighthouse.jpg" alt="Montauk-Lighthouse" width="864" height="506" srcset="https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/Montauk-Lighthouse.jpg 864w, https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/Montauk-Lighthouse-300x176.jpg 300w" sizes="(max-width: 864px) 100vw, 864px" /></a></p>
<p>Each town in the Hamptons, From Hampton Bays to Montauk, has its own distinct feel, residents, and goings on. It’s important to visit the Hamptons prior to buying and get a feel for which town you most identify with. While Montauk typically has a bit younger crowd due to its surfing and nightlife scene, East Hampton has a bit of an older crowd, with a more refined taste. (Think less <em>Surf Lodge</em>, more <em>Eleven Madison Park’s Summer House</em>.) Each neighborhood is perfect for the right kind of buyer, and are nuanced in their own way. Spend a little time in each one to find the one that’s the perfect fit.</p>

<p><strong>Get Low</strong></p>
<p><a href="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/1772c.jpg"><img loading="lazy" class="alignnone size-full wp-image-3716343" src="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/1772c.jpg" alt="1772c" width="588" height="392" srcset="https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/1772c.jpg 588w, https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/1772c-300x200.jpg 300w" sizes="(max-width: 588px) 100vw, 588px" /></a></p>
<p>For those looking for the Hamptons homes you’ve seen in TV and movies, make sure to look “south of the highway”. These are beachfront homes and often built into megamansions that sit upon acres of land. Living south of the highway comes at a bigger price, but offers the Gatsby level entertainment one associates with Hamptons lifestyle.</p>

<p>With the summer behind us, Hamptons buying season is already underway with buyers thinking smaller about their purchases to come. While the Hamptons has become famous for being New Yorkers’ high society getaway between Memorial Day and Labor Day, a new trend is taking form to give those already out east a way to beat traffic to and from the surf, and it all happens on a little lot in Montauk.</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p><a href="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/17.jpg"><img loading="lazy" class="wp-image-3716278 size-full" src="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/17.jpg" alt="1" width="945" height="675" srcset="https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/17.jpg 945w, https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/17-300x214.jpg 300w" sizes="(max-width: 945px) 100vw, 945px" /></a></p>
<p>Regular Hamptonites know all too well how long it can take to get only a few miles on a given Saturday in the thick of the summer season. Getting from Bridgehampton to Montauk to go surfing can take over an hour easily. <strong><a href="http://montaukshoresresort.com/" target="_blank">Montauk Shores</a></strong>, a trailer at the tip of the island, is being bought up fast by some of the wealthiest Hamptonites in the area.</p>
<p><a href="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/26.jpg"><img loading="lazy" class="wp-image-3716279 size-full" src="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/26.jpg" alt="2" width="951" height="638" srcset="https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/26.jpg 951w, https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/26-300x201.jpg 300w" sizes="(max-width: 951px) 100vw, 951px" /></a></p>
<p>All that the trailer park is selling is a 24x50 foot plot of land, and the box of air above it. The one rule the property has is that everything new needs to be wheeled in. The area’s well-to-do residents are seemingly taking this on as a challenge, ushering in luxury amenities, materials and fixtures to see who can build the most beautiful, luxurious property in the confined area. (Think of it as a Pinewood Derby car for billionaires.) While Hamptons homes big and small are the destination when leaving the city for most, these trailers are serving as merely a beautiful outpost for those who already have homes in the Hamptons. If John Doe lives in a beautiful, expansive home in Amagansset, but loves surfing in the early morning in Montauk, this little chateau is the perfect answer to beat the traffic without having to wake up at the crack of dawn to do so. It also acts as a great way to rise off the salt and sand before heading back to the linen clad home he’s entertaining at later that evening.</p>
<p><a href="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/35.jpg"><img loading="lazy" class="wp-image-3716280 size-full" src="http://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/35.jpg" alt="3" width="469" height="652" srcset="https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/35.jpg 469w, https://dev.hauteresidence.com/wp-content/uploads/2017/09/35-216x300.jpg 216w" sizes="(max-width: 469px) 100vw, 469px" /></a></p>
<p>While the community still includes natives to the area and those with a traditional home in the community, the rich and famous of the Hamptons have created “Billionaires’ Row” in Montauk Shores, outfitting their double-wide sized homes with mahogany wood walls, luxury fixtures, and a beautiful interior to fill the cozy space.</p>
